God Wants to Unleash Us into Fruitful Disciple-making Beyond Our Wildest Dreams.

What if passionate Jesus followers began to multiply rapidly until thousands of lives and families were transformed?

What if, instead of hard work with little fruit, God began to do “exceeding abundantly beyond all you could ask or imagine?”

Imagine those you’ve invested in sharing Jesus freely, making their own disciples, and then training them until they too can disciples others.

Cynthia is an experienced cross-cultural minister with three decades of experience in global leadership, church planting, and catalyzing disciple-making movements.

After a process of change, she and her colleagues launched nineteen multiplying movements in Africa and Asia leading to tens of thousands of transformed lives.

In The Multiplier’s Mindset, Cynthia demonstrates how shifting mindsets about discipleship dramatically alter the outcome of disciple-making efforts.

This book will help you:

  • Discover hidden harvesters (those you never considered part of the picture)
  • Move church members from passivity to passion
  • Understand that what you have is already enough to see multiplication
  • Expand your disciple-making vision beyond what you or your organization can do
  • Release the power of simplicity in reproducing disciples
